Liaoning Provincial Museum’s Cultural and Creative Products Win Two Awards in 2025 China Tourism Commodities Competition
Source:iLiaoning
2025-06-30

The award ceremony of the 2025 China Tourism Commodities Competition was recently held at the Yiwu International Expo Center in Zhejiang Province, which was hosted by the China Tourism Association and organized by the China Tourist Commodities And Equipments Association. The competition received a total of 3,215 entries from all over China. Among them, 12 works from the Liaoning Provincial Museum stood out, winning one silver, one bronze and ten finalist awards.

With “light tourism equipment, and cultural and creative gifts for cities” as its creative theme, the competition specially invited senior experts in the industry to form a jury to appraise the entries from the dimensions of product design aesthetics and practical value. The final results were released after three rounds of selection and review. It was the first time that the Liaoning Provincial Museum had participated in the competition. With its profound cultural deposits and innovative design concepts, the museum’s cultural and creative products won unanimous recognition and high praise from both the jury and the audience.

The museum’s “Four Bottles Standing Firm” ornament series of works, featuring the intangible cultural heritage paper pleating, won the silver award. This series of works was based on the museum’s classic collection of Gourd-Shaped Vase, Yuhuchun (Jade Pot Spring) Vase, Full Moon-Shaped Vase, and Plum Blossom-Patterned Vase. The delicate and three-dimensional outlines of the works were pinched and spliced purely by hand through deeply exploring the essence of the intangible cultural heritage paper-pleating art. Meanwhile, 3D printing technology has been utilized to reproduce the relief patterns of the museum’s collection of cultural relics, perfectly fusing traditional craftsmanship with modern technology, and giving new vitality to the ancient craftsmanship.

The Flying Fish-Shaped Incense Burner, inspired by the “Yaozhou Kiln Celadon Flying Fish-Shaped Water Jar”, won the bronze award. This work not only well restored the original shape of the cultural relic, but also improved the water inlet of the water jar into a hole. The new design imparted to the work a new function that meets the needs of contemporary life, vividly embodying the Chinese philosophy of “a vessel carries the Dao (Way of Nature)”.
